PAF Airmen 2026 Registration: What Is Happening
The Pakistan Air Force has opened online registration for Airmen 2026. The process runs from July 6 to July 19, 2026, through the official recruitment portal.
This intake covers eight trades. It gives matric qualified candidates across Pakistan a real shot at a career in one of the country’s most respected institutions.

Which Trades Are Open in PAF Airmen Recruitment 2026
Eight trades are open this year, covering both technical and operational roles. This shows the Air Force is hiring across many departments, not just one field.
The trades are Aero Trade, Aero Support, PF and DI, Security, MTD, Fire Fighter, Medical Assistant, and Music. Each one has its own qualification rules, so candidates should read the details for their chosen trade carefully instead of assuming one standard applies to all.
Aero Trade and Aero Support
Aero Trade is a core technical branch. Staff here support aircraft maintenance and aviation work, and candidates need a solid science background. Aero Support backs up daily base operations with technical and organizational assistance.
Security, MTD, and Fire Fighter
Security staff protect PAF bases and sensitive sites, so this trade carries extra physical standards. MTD covers motor transport duties. Fire Fighters respond to emergencies at airbases and need strong fitness along with medical clearance.
PF and DI, Medical Assistant, and Music
PF and DI personnel handle operational support and internal duties defined in the official advertisement. Medical Assistants support healthcare services on base and usually need science subjects. The Music trade looks for candidates with musical skill on top of the general eligibility rules.
Who Can Apply for PAF Airmen 2026
The intake is open to unmarried male Pakistani citizens who meet the education, age, and physical standards set for their chosen trade.
Most trades ask for Matric with Science, though the required marks shift from trade to trade. Age generally falls between roughly 15½ and 21 years, but this changes by position, so candidates must check the exact range listed for their trade. Height rules also differ, especially for Security and Fire Fighter roles.

Selection Process After Registration
Registering online is only step one. Candidates who clear the initial eligibility check are called to their nearest PAF Information and Selection Centre.
The stages that follow are a written test, an intelligence test, a medical examination, a physical fitness assessment, and finally an interview. Officials verify documents and confirm suitability for service at the last stage.
Documents to Keep Ready
Applicants should prepare their Matric certificate or result card, CNIC or B Form, father’s CNIC, recent photographs, domicile certificate if needed, and the registration slip generated after applying online.
Common Mistakes Applicants Should Avoid
Many candidates lose their chance because of small errors, not because they were ineligible. These include applying through unofficial websites, picking a trade without checking its requirements, entering wrong personal details, uploading unclear documents, and waiting until the last day to register.
The Pakistan Air Force has repeatedly warned candidates to use only www.joinpaf.gov.pk, the official recruitment website, and never pay fees to unofficial agents. Fake pages and copycat portals are a known problem during recruitment seasons in Pakistan, so this warning is worth taking seriously.
Why This Recruitment Matters for Pakistan
For many families in smaller cities and rural districts, Airmen recruitment remains one of the most trusted paths to a stable government career after matriculation. It combines a job with structured military training, something rare in entry level private sector work.
The mix of technical, medical, transport, and safety trades in this intake also reflects how much a modern air force depends on support staff beyond pilots and engineers.
